Output 75b0f8767d61b676eca1013dd37739ad5c4171cbf2b52daa08a4884b0b1c2cfe:1

value
18580000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 066bda7a402dedef47d228586a484ccc2dac445a OP_EQUAL
address
9s2DvKzYehS4UWJitf76vafGbcbPhbC5vm
transaction
75b0f8767d61b676eca1013dd37739ad5c4171cbf2b52daa08a4884b0b1c2cfe